There's a simpler solution I didn't know which is using a disabled option + title="Filters" so it shows 1) when no filter is selected, and 2) when on hover:

<select id="filterFiltersSelect" class="form-control form-select"  style="width:6em" title="Filter"> 
 <option value="" disabled selected>Filter</option>            
</select>                                                 

I've tried adding the above HTML to frontend/index.html, and removing the 'Filters' from the settings.php and checked it works as expected, I mean the "Filters" string is kept out of the list of applicable filters, and is just a presentation string in HTML that doesn't get into the JavaScript logic.
